COMMONWEALTH v. McCARTER


385 Pa. 236 (1956)

Commonwealth v. McCarter, Appellant.

Supreme Court of Pennsylvania.

May 21, 1956.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

William A. Sykes, with him John E. Aikman, for appellant.

William J. McKnight, District Attorney, with him George H. Kurtz, Assistant District Attorney, for appellee.

Before STERN, C.J., JONES, CHIDSEY, MUSMANNO and ARNOLD, JJ.


OPINION BY MR. JUSTICE MUSMANNO, May 21, 1956:

The tragedy upon which the criminal prosecution in this case is based began with romance. In 1929 the defendant, Robert E. McCarter, then age 19, became enamored of his high school teacher. He paid her rapt attention until graduation, courted her for three years after he had left school halls behind him, and then in 1933 took her to New York where he married her in the storied Little Church Around the Corner.
